Output 43d9a656eff521561f1d1c318d94f0e8e348376421669564c597c896c68b471f:0

value
431720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ca25aca6adc44e166af111fce479578f53c72dd OP_EQUAL
address
3D42CvsbSh7P22RhWvt7VEvP2z6BiUntfG
transaction
43d9a656eff521561f1d1c318d94f0e8e348376421669564c597c896c68b471f
confirmations
265708
spent
true